### Key Ceremony Checklist — Item 7: StockTally Reconciliation Job

Confirm the StockTally inventory reconciliation job is paused before rotating the signing key. Verify last run completed (check the Ledgerline dashboard, green status). Two witnesses required; both initial the ceremony sheet. Do not resume the job until the new key is confirmed by the Quorum tool. If the vault console rejects the new key, unlock the fallback store with the recovery passphrase below.

recovery phrase for fajeg-kawep: druix-gorius-briax-ulaeth-fraox-lammir-pelox-jormir-pelwyn-julir

The report is generated by the Tallow pipeline, which ingests pump logs and odometer snapshots nightly, then aggregates per-vehicle consumption at quarter close. Every published report is built from a pinned data snapshot and a specific pipeline release — nothing is computed ad hoc. As a contractor, you should never regenerate a report locally; request a rebuild through the Tallow queue. Each published PDF embeds the provenance token shown below.

build token for tajeg-bajep: htk14_409ba9df6b8acb

## Tuning compression

Pelicore agents batch telemetry before shipping it to the Quillhaven collector. Compression level trades CPU on the edge against bandwidth on the uplink; batch size trades latency against ratio. If you are on call and see collector backlog, lower the batch window first — raising compression under load usually makes things worse. Change one constant at a time and watch the agent CPU graph for ten minutes. The defaults are listed below.

tuning table, kawep-tawif:
CAPS = {
    "olidor": 80,
    "belion": 7,
    "quenys": 225,
    "druox": 839,
    "fraath": 482,
}

Context: Ardenfell line margins slipped three points over two quarters. Drivers: input steel costs, aggressive discounting at the Westmoor branch, and a stale price book. Proposal: uplift list prices four percent, tighten discount authority to regional level, sunset the two lowest-margin SKUs. Risk: volume loss at Halverton accounts, estimated under two percent. Decision requested at Thursday's review. Modelling assumptions are in the appendix pack. The commercial reasoning leadership wants kept close is noted directly below.

board note of tajop-yajof: The finance team signed off on a budget of $77.6 million for Project Pramir.